Where did the last two weeks go?  I left off at Root 66 RV Park where we spent the night on our way to Bakersfield, CA to have the truck’s air bag repairs done by Camping World.

We stopped at Zuni RV Park in Kingman, AZ the following night.  It was HOT in Kingman!  We didn’t dally, but continued to Bakersfield, CA.  Instead of the Elks’ Club, but decided to make sure we had electric hook-ups by calling the Bakersfield Palms RV Resort.
It was a good move!  For $25.50 a night with the Escapees 15% discount (We paid for two nights), we were very impressed with their new section of pull-thru sites.

The sites were level, concrete and so clean.  It was a delightful place to spend the next two nights.
The pool looked so inviting, but I needed to do laundry in their little laundry room on Sunday afternoon to be ready for our Camping World appointment at 9 a.m. Monday morning.

We left the car at the park and drove just drove the truck and camper to Camping World first thing Monday morning.  We were impressed with the service department. They diagnosed the problem and replaced the leaking valves in the new air bags that had been installed by the truck store in Livingston, TX.  Even though it took most of Monday to get the work done, we were happy with the service department.
We will be return to the Bakersfield Palms RV Resort on a future trip; it was a good experience.
Next stop was the Contra Costa Fairground in Antioch, CA, on July 10.  Just like the rest of the trip, it was HOT when we got up here.  However, just a week later, it cooled down enough to sleep without the air conditioner running all night—a first since we left Livingston. 
We are done with lab tests and doctors’ appointments.  Larry is cleared for six months until the next appointment….as long as Larry’s creatinine level doesn’t increase further.   We have lab tests done monthly and the results faxed to his kidney doctor.  If things start going sour, we will have to come back ASAP.
Life is GOOD!!!  We will leave here next Tuesday and head for Reno, NV, for a week.  And then it will be time to toss the coin—again.  Either stay another week in Reno, NV, or head for Alturas, CA, to visit our longtime friends who are also our Quartzsite neighbors—Fred and Arlene Cray.  Check back to see what we decide to do.
